Software Alternatives, Accelerators & Startups

Mutt VS sSMTP

Compare Mutt VS sSMTP and see what are their differences

Mutt logo Mutt

Mutt is a small but very powerful text-based mail client for Unix operating systems.

sSMTP logo sSMTP

sSMTP is a simple MTA to deliver mail from a computer to a mail server.
  • Mutt Landing page
    Landing page //
    2023-04-14
  • sSMTP Landing page
    Landing page //
    2023-08-04

Mutt features and specs

  • Lightweight
    Mutt is a small but powerful email client which uses very few system resources. This makes it particularly suitable for older machines or environments where memory and processing power are at a premium.
  • Highly Configurable
    Mutt can be extensively customized to suit the needs of the user, including features like custom key bindings, macros, and hooks. This flexibility allows power users to tailor their email setup exactly to their preferences.
  • Fast
    Due to its minimalistic design, Mutt is very fast and responsive. It can handle large mail folders with ease, making it ideal for users who need to manage many emails efficiently.
  • Secure
    Mutt supports GPG and PGP for email encryption, ensuring that it can be used to send and receive secure messages.
  • Extensive Protocol Support
    Mutt supports various email protocols including POP3, IMAP, and SMTP, allowing users to access and send emails from different types of accounts.
  • Scriptable
    Mutt can be extended with scripts and external commands which can further enhance its functionality and allow for automation of various tasks.

Possible disadvantages of Mutt

  • Steep Learning Curve
    Mutt requires a significant amount of setup and configuration, and its text-based interface may be intimidating for new users who are accustomed to graphical email clients.
  • Lack of Graphical Interface
    As a text-based email client, Mutt does not offer a graphical interface, which may be a drawback for users who prefer visual navigation and management of their emails.
  • Limited HTML Support
    Mutt has limited support for rendering HTML emails, which can be inconvenient when receiving richly formatted messages.
  • Manual Configuration Required
    Users must manually edit configuration files to set up and customize Mutt, which can be time-consuming and complex, especially for those unfamiliar with the process.
  • No Built-in Calendar Integration
    Unlike some modern email clients, Mutt does not include built-in calendar or task management features, which may necessitate using additional tools for these functions.
  • Dependency on External Tools
    Certain functionalities in Mutt rely on external tools (e.g., for handling attachments or fetching mail), which can increase the complexity of the setup and maintenance.

sSMTP features and specs

  • Lightweight
    sSMTP is a minimalistic SMTP client that is significantly lighter than most full-fledged mail transfer agents (MTAs). This makes it ideal for systems with limited resources.
  • Easy Configuration
    sSMTP requires minimal configuration to send emails. Configuration is typically straightforward and involves editing a single file.
  • Secure Email Sending
    sSMTP supports TLS/SSL, allowing for secure email transmission which is essential for protecting sensitive information.
  • Simplified Use Case
    Designed purely for forwarding emails to a mail hub, reducing complexity for specific use cases like sending system alerts or reports.

Possible disadvantages of sSMTP

  • Limited Functionality
    sSMTP lacks advanced features found in full MTAs like mail queuing, multiple email server support, and local email delivery.
  • Unmaintained
    The sSMTP project is no longer actively maintained, which can lead to potential security risks and compatibility issues over time.
  • No Authentication Handling
    sSMTP does not handle email authentication beyond basic username and password; it does not support modern authentication mechanisms like OAuth.
  • No Receiving Capability
    sSMTP is incapable of receiving and storing emails, limiting its use to just sending outgoing mail.

Analysis of Mutt

Overall verdict

  • Mutt is generally considered an excellent choice for users comfortable with command-line interfaces and those who prioritize speed, customization, and flexibility in their email clients. However, it may not be suitable for users who prefer graphical interfaces or require extensive support for modern email features like calendar integration or HTML rendering.

Why this product is good

  • Mutt is a well-regarded open-source text-based email client known for its speed, customizable features, and powerful handling of large volumes of emails. It is particularly appreciated by users who prefer working in a terminal environment and require a high degree of control over their email management, including scripting and keyboard shortcuts.

Recommended for

  • Technical users who prefer a command-line interface
  • Individuals managing large volumes of email
  • Users who appreciate customizable and scriptable tools
  • Linux and Unix enthusiasts

Mutt videos

Mutt Motorcycle Australian review

More videos:

  • Review - Mmmmmm... MUTT Hilts Motorcycle - What am I missing? Ride-on Review
  • Review - 2018 Mutt Motorcycles Mongrel 250 Review - A bigger Mutt with a 250cc engine!

sSMTP videos

Debian Package of the Day S01E13 - #13: ssmtp

Category Popularity

0-100% (relative to Mutt and sSMTP)
Email
67 67%
33% 33
Email Clients
76 76%
24% 24
SMTP Server
0 0%
100% 100
Email Management
100 100%
0% 0

User comments

Share your experience with using Mutt and sSMTP. For example, how are they different and which one is better?
Log in or Post with

What are some alternatives?

When comparing Mutt and sSMTP, you can also consider the following products

Mailspring - Mailspring is a mail client for Mac, Windows and Linux.

Postfix - Postfix is a mail transfer agent (MTA) that routes and delivers electronic mail.

Geary - Geary is an email application built for GNOME 3.

Sendmail - Sendmail is a general purpose internetwork email routing facility that supports many kinds of...

The Bat - The Bat! is a secure desktop email client for Windows, designed to protect your correspondence against third-parties and to save your time.

Exim - Exim is a message transfer agent (MTA) developed at the University of Cambridge for use on Unix systems connected to the Internet.